I am pretty sure this is driver related.

I purchased a new system and tried to save a few bucks by purchasing one that did not come with an OS.

I have installed Win 98 Second Edition. Everything is up and running except the modem.

Under device manager it is listed and says working properly, however, my ISP software cant set it up and...
when i use diagnostics it says communicating with modem then says could not open port.

The CD that came with the system that contains the drivers, autoruns on Windows XP. I know that i have to manually find the drivers on the cd that are related to Win 98. I thought I had found them but now I am not so sure...
please help!!
 
What is your modem make and model? Is it internal or external?

This error is usually related to address conflicts especially with K56 Flex modems.

More info please.
